The name of the field does not have to be the same, but the data type has to be the same; you join numbers to numbers, strings to strings, and so on. The cardinality of the relationship between the input table and the relate table can be specified into either a one-to-one relationship, a one-to-many relationship, or a many-to-many relationship. The attribute table is referenced when using this function even when it is not stored in the dataset, such as with raster datasets that contain internal attribute tables. The table used in the Attribute Table function of another mosaic dataset A raster attribute table contains pixel value and category name mapping that will be displayed in the table of contents, with OID , VALUE , and COUNT fields and optional Red , Green , and Blue columns that ArcGIS Desktop will recognize and use to colorize when rendering. When using the next method on a cursor to retrieve all rows in a table containing N rows, the script must make N calls to next.A call to next after the last row in the result set has been retrieved returns None, which is a Python data type that acts here as a placeholder. The settings on the Fields tab are used to determine how attributes will be shown in ArcMap, including in the attribute table window, in the Identify window, and when editing in the Attributes window.
